( Christianity, historical) The tube through which the wine of the Eucharist … WebJul 6, 2024 · The type of organism cultured from an anorectal abscess is an important predictor of fistula formation after surgical incision and drainage. Underlying anal fistulas are present in 40% of abscess cultures that are positive for intestinal bacteria; however, cultures growing Staphylococcus species are associated with perianal skin infections and ...

WebA mucous fistula procedure takes place at the same time as a colostomy or ileostomy. Your surgeon brings a section of the large or small intestine to a surgically created opening in your abdominal skin. This is a stoma.
